Making smart manufacturing smarter – a survey on blockchain technology in Industry 4.0
Yanjun Zuo
Abstract
Blockchain is distributed digital ledger technology that facilitates reliable and transparent transactions among the participants of a system. Blockchain has been applied to various manufacturing applications and helps to create an automatic, decentralised smart manufacturing system with a high level of efficiency and productivity. This paper presents a comprehensive survey on blockchain in Industry 4.0 – applications, architectures, techniques, and research challenges. We propose a blockchain reference architecture for smart manufacturing, which guides our discussions on applying the blockchain technology to various applications of the smart factory and smart supply chain.
